EE Schools in Nebraska
54 students earned EE degrees in Nebraska in the 2022-2023 year.
An EE major is the 80th most popular major in this state.
Education Levels of EE Majors in Nebraska
EE majors in the state tend to have the following degree levels:
Education Level | Number of Grads |
---|---|
Bachelor’s Degree | 41 |
Master’s Degree | 10 |
Doctor’s Degree (Research / Scholarship) | 3 |
Doctor’s Degree (Professional Practice) | 3 |
Doctor’s Degree (Other) | 3 |

Jobs for EE Grads in Nebraska
In this state, there are 2,390 people employed in jobs related to an ee degree, compared to 752,410 nationwide.

Wages for EE Jobs in Nebraska
EE grads earn an average of $90,180 in the state and $107,930 nationwide.

Some of the careers ee majors go into include:
Job Title | NE Job Growth | NE Median Salary |
---|---|---|
Electrical Engineers | 14% | $91,010 |
Architectural and Engineering Managers | 11% | $124,490 |
Engineering Professors | 8% | $96,450 |
